
Excel中将一列文件摆放在指定位置的方法有多种:使用复制粘贴功能、运用排序功能、利用VBA代码进行自动化操作等。复制粘贴功能是最常用且简单的方法。首先,选中要移动的数据列,复制或剪切它,然后选中目标位置的单元格,最后粘贴数据。下面将详细介绍如何使用复制粘贴功能,以及其他高级方法来进行列数据的移动和摆放。
一、复制粘贴功能
复制粘贴是Excel中最基础、最常用的功能之一,适用于各种数据移动和摆放操作。
1. 选择要移动的数据
首先,选中你要移动的那一列文件数据。可以通过点击列标签来选中整列,也可以按住鼠标左键拖动来选中部分数据。
2. 复制或剪切数据
右键点击选中的区域,然后从弹出的菜单中选择“复制”或“剪切”。你也可以使用快捷键“Ctrl+C”进行复制,或者“Ctrl+X”进行剪切。
3. 粘贴数据到目标位置
选中目标位置的单元格,右键点击并选择“粘贴”或者使用快捷键“Ctrl+V”。此时,你会发现数据已经被移动到新的位置。
二、排序功能
利用Excel的排序功能,可以根据特定的规则将列数据进行重新排序。
1. 选中数据区域
首先,选中包含你要排序的数据的整个数据区域。确保选中所有相关列,避免数据丢失或错误。
2. 打开排序对话框
在菜单栏中,点击“数据”选项卡,然后选择“排序”按钮,打开排序对话框。
3. 设置排序条件
在排序对话框中,选择你要排序的列,并设置排序条件(升序或降序)。点击“确定”完成排序。
三、利用VBA代码进行自动化操作
VBA(Visual Basic for Applications)是一种强大的工具,适用于自动化复杂的数据处理任务。
1. 启动VBA编辑器
按下“Alt+F11”键打开VBA编辑器。选择“插入”菜单,然后点击“模块”来创建一个新的模块。
2. 编写VBA代码
在新模块中,输入以下代码来实现列数据的移动:
Sub MoveColumn()
Columns("A:A").Cut Destination:=Columns("C:C")
End Sub
3. 运行代码
关闭VBA编辑器,回到Excel工作表,按下“Alt+F8”键打开宏对话框,选择你刚刚创建的宏“MoveColumn”,然后点击“运行”。
四、使用公式进行数据移动
Excel中的公式也可以帮助你将一列数据移动到指定位置。
1. 使用INDEX和MATCH函数
INDEX和MATCH函数可以结合使用来实现数据的动态移动。
在目标位置的第一个单元格中输入以下公式:
=INDEX(A:A, MATCH(ROW(), ROW(A:A), 0))
2. 拖动填充公式
将上述公式拖动填充到目标列的所有单元格中。此时,目标列将显示原始列的数据。
五、使用Power Query
Power Query是一种数据连接技术,可以从各种来源提取数据并进行转换和加载。
1. 打开Power Query编辑器
在菜单栏中,点击“数据”选项卡,然后选择“从表/范围”来打开Power Query编辑器。
2. 选择并移动列
在Power Query编辑器中,右键点击你要移动的列,然后选择“移动”选项,可以选择“向左移动”或“向右移动”。
3. 加载到工作表
完成数据移动后,点击“关闭并加载”按钮,将数据加载回Excel工作表。
六、使用表格工具
Excel中的表格工具也可以帮助你更方便地管理和移动数据。
1. 创建表格
选中包含你要移动的数据的整个数据区域,然后在菜单栏中点击“插入”选项卡,选择“表格”。
2. 移动表格列
在表格中,直接拖动列标签来移动列数据。表格会自动调整格式和公式,确保数据一致。
七、使用筛选功能
筛选功能可以帮助你根据特定条件筛选和移动数据。
1. 打开筛选功能
选中包含你要筛选的数据的整个数据区域,然后在菜单栏中点击“数据”选项卡,选择“筛选”。
2. 设置筛选条件
点击列标签中的筛选按钮,选择筛选条件,如“文本筛选”或“数字筛选”。筛选出符合条件的数据。
3. 移动筛选后的数据
筛选出符合条件的数据后,选中这些数据并进行复制或剪切,粘贴到目标位置。
八、使用数据透视表
数据透视表是一种强大的数据分析工具,可以帮助你快速汇总和移动数据。
1. 创建数据透视表
选中包含你要移动的数据的整个数据区域,然后在菜单栏中点击“插入”选项卡,选择“数据透视表”。
2. 设置数据透视表字段
在数据透视表字段列表中,将你要移动的列拖动到行标签或值区域。数据透视表会自动汇总和显示数据。
3. 复制数据透视表结果
选中数据透视表结果,进行复制或剪切,粘贴到目标位置。
九、使用Excel的移动功能
Excel提供了内置的移动功能,可以帮助你快速移动列数据。
1. 选中要移动的数据
首先,选中你要移动的那一列文件数据。可以通过点击列标签来选中整列,也可以按住鼠标左键拖动来选中部分数据。
2. 拖动数据到目标位置
按住鼠标左键,拖动选中的数据到目标位置。松开鼠标左键,完成数据移动。
十、使用Excel的分列功能
分列功能可以将一列数据拆分成多列,并重新排列数据。
1. 选中要分列的数据
首先,选中你要分列的那一列文件数据。可以通过点击列标签来选中整列,也可以按住鼠标左键拖动来选中部分数据。
2. 打开分列向导
在菜单栏中,点击“数据”选项卡,然后选择“分列”按钮,打开分列向导。
3. 设置分列条件
在分列向导中,选择分隔符或固定宽度,设置分列条件。点击“下一步”并完成分列操作。
以上是Excel中将一列文件摆放在指定位置的详细方法。这些方法涵盖了从基础到高级的各种操作,适用于不同的用户需求和场景。通过熟练掌握这些方法,你可以更加高效地管理和处理Excel中的数据。
相关问答FAQs:
1. 如何在Excel中将一列文件摆放在一行?
答:在Excel中将一列文件摆放在一行的方法是使用“转置”功能。首先,选中要转置的一列文件,然后点击Excel菜单栏中的“编辑”选项,在下拉菜单中选择“剪切”。接下来,选择要将数据转置到的位置,点击“编辑”选项,选择“粘贴特殊”,再选择“转置”,最后点击“确定”。这样就可以将一列文件转置到一行中。
2. 如何在Excel中将多列文件合并成一列?
答:在Excel中将多列文件合并成一列的方法是使用“合并单元格”功能。首先,选中要合并的多列文件,然后点击Excel菜单栏中的“格式”选项,在下拉菜单中选择“单元格”,再选择“合并单元格”。接下来,将合并后的单元格中的数据复制到合并前的单元格中即可完成多列文件的合并。
3. 如何在Excel中将多列文件按照一定规则摆放在一行?
答:在Excel中将多列文件按照一定规则摆放在一行的方法是使用公式和函数。首先,在要摆放数据的单元格中输入合适的公式或函数,根据需要的规则进行设置。例如,可以使用IF函数来判断条件并在一行中显示对应的数据。然后,将公式或函数拖动到其他单元格中,以应用到其他列文件上。这样就可以按照规则将多列文件摆放在一行中。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4384426